Cask (handpump) @ Hanging Bat Beer Cafe, 133 Lothian Road, Edinburgh, Scotland EH3 9AD. [ As Luckie Ales Locura ].Unclear medium amber orange color with a average, frothy, good lacing, mostly lasting, off-white head. Aroma is moderate malty, pale malt, caramel, fruity malt. Flavor is moderate sweet with a long duration, pale malt, fruity malt, sweet malt, fruity. Body is medium, texture is oily to watery, carbonation is soft to flat. [20160320] 6-3-7-3-13

Bottle shared during Scopey’s 5K tasting - Croydon, London. Pours hazy gold with a foamy white head. Kind of odd stuff, some dry pale bread in the aroma, a bit of citrus, hay. Light to medium in body with average carbonation. Sweet on the finish with light graininess, bitter hay. Just OK.

Bottle split at Scopey’s 5K Extravaganza of Oompah Band meets doorbell music, thanks to Don Paulo - 15/02/14. Lightly hazed pale golden with moderate off white spotting. Nose is tangy citrics, mandarin, touch of peach, a little dungy. Taste comprises mellow citrics, peach, grass, light bread dough. Medium bodied, soft carbonation, semi dry close. Decent enough offering.

Bottle shared at my 5K tasting. It pours clear amber with a medium beige head. The nose is earthy, musty, grain, cat litter and mild fruitiness. The taste is doughy, grain, earth, faint citrus, spice and light bitterness with a dry finish. Medium body and fine carbonation. Pretty so-so stuff unfortunately.

Bottle from Alesela, also 5.4%. Pours hazy gold, thick white head, couple of floaters, but could be user-error. Aromas of pear drops, cut grass, fresh oranges. Taste has a yeastiness, but good bitterness and boiled-sweet sweetness. Barley twists. Sweeter on the finish than I might like, but a good beer nevertheless.

Bottle from The Beerhive. Hazy golden body with a thin white head. Light carbonation. Excellent lacing. Aroma of white sugar, lemon and pear drops. Unusual flavour of sweet candy, apple crumble and pear. Medium body with an oily mouthfeel. Soft carbonation. A bit too sweet for my liking. This bottle was 5.4%.
